VS-SCRJ-GOF-KU - Fiber optic coupling

SC-RJ coupling insert, duplex, for VS-PP-19-1HE-16-F patch panel, VS-TO...F... terminal outlets, and VS-SI-FP-2F front plate, can be used for GOF (multi-mode andsingle mode), HCS, and polymer fiber types
